Abstract
The invention discloses a remote meter reading system heartbeat frame real-time detection method, which applies in a remote meter reading system composed of a main station server, a concentrator and a collector, wherein, the concentrator will timely transmit heartbeat frame commands to the collector for detecting whether the communication between the concentrator and the collector is unobstructed, the collector processes the received heartbeat frame commands and transmits heartbeat frame answers to the concentrator, if the concentrator receives the heartbeat frame answers, the normal communication between the collector and the concentrator is indicated; if the process can not proceeded normally, the communication is judged to be off-normal, certain disposal is made to improve the communication. After using the invention, the communication transmission between the collector and the concentrator is executed under the instance that the communication is normal, thereby the phenomenon of producing invalidation sending data between the collector and the concentrator is avoided.

Embodiment
As shown in Figure 1, long-distance meter-reading system by main website server 1, be under the jurisdiction of a plurality of concentrators 2 of main website server and be under the jurisdiction of each concentrator a large amount of collectors 3 form, main website server 1 is that collection is destroyed the platform that software function realizes, and as database server stores kilowatt meter reading-out system data and subscriber's meter code value, it is positioned at power supply administration management of power use center, communicates by letter with concentrator 2 by medium voltage power line.
Concentrator 2 Yi Tai district transformers are the unit setting, and " making progress " connects main website, and " downwards " communicates by letter with collector by low-voltage power line, is the project planning of native system.
Collector connects ammeter 43 times, gathers ammeter data by the RS-485 line and returns to concentrator 2.Simultaneously, collector also can be used as the transponder (Repeater) of broadband access, data transfer signal of relaying.
As shown in Figure 2, concentrator is by the power communication module in its inner power communication module and each collector during beginning, trial is set up TCP and is connected between concentrator and collector, as the passage that sends order to collector and accept to reply, if connect unsuccessfully, then think this collector communication abnormality, the collector quantity of the connection failure that adds up surpasses setting value, restart communication board, rebulid TCP and connect;
After setting up the TCP connection between concentrator and the collector, concentrator is created the heartbeat frame timer, the heartbeat frame timer arrives setting-up time, concentrator is created the heartbeat frame ordering, the heartbeat frame ordering is a network packet, and it comprises frame head, frame identification, collector number, data field length, heartbeat order control code, check code, end mark;
Concentrator sends the heartbeat frame ordering to collector, gets nowhere if send, and concentrator disconnects TCP and connects, and rebulids TCP and connects;
If concentrator sends the success of heartbeat frame ordering to collector, concentrator is created the heartbeat frame timer again;
Collector receives the heartbeat frame ordering, gets nowhere if receive, and means that network service is unusual, and collector disconnects TCP and connects, and rebulids TCP and connects;
Collector receives the success of heartbeat frame ordering, and after the order of concentrator was received in processing, collector sent the heartbeat frame and replys to concentrator, and the heartbeat frame is replied and promptly replied network packet;
Concentrator receives the heartbeat frame and replys, if receive unsuccessful, add up and take defeat number of times above setting value, concentrator waits for that again the heartbeat frame timer arrives setting-up time, and adding up takes defeat number of times above setting value, and concentrator disconnects TCP and connects, rebuliding TCP connects, if receive successfully, the communication of then thinking is normal, and concentrator waits for that again the heartbeat frame timer arrives setting-up time.
